Next.js动态Wiki项目教程:瑞克和莫蒂演示

需积分: 10 0 下载量 62 浏览量 更新于2024-12-07 收藏 92KB ZIP 举报
资源摘要信息:"本资源库名为'my-rick-and-morty-wiki:博客文章的演示仓库',旨在通过Next.js框架演示如何创建一个动态获取角色信息并应用动画效果的博客应用程序。该教程主要面向Next.js初学者,通过一步步的指导,帮助用户搭建起一个具有动画效果的瑞克和莫蒂角色信息展示网站。 首先,教程中提到的'Next.js'是一个用于服务器端渲染的React框架。它允许开发者以React的方式编写服务器端代码,使得网站在渲染时更快,且SEO表现更优。Next.js支持页面级服务器端渲染和静态生成,使得开发者能够轻松实现路由跳转无需刷新页面,从而提供更流畅的用户体验。 在演示仓库中,Next.js被用来构建一个瑞克和莫蒂的主题Wiki站点,这代表了Next.js可以很好地应用于复杂的应用程序开发,尤其是当需要对内容进行动态加载和处理时。该站点能够动态获取角色信息,这可能涉及调用外部API以从数据库或网络服务获取数据,然后在页面中展示这些数据。 除了Next.js,教程还提到了'Framer.js'。Framer.js是一个轻量级的JavaScript库,用于创建交互动画和过渡效果。通过将Framer.js集成到Next.js应用中,开发者可以为网站添加美观的动画效果,使网站交互更具吸引力。例如,当用户浏览不同角色信息时,使用Framer.js可以实现平滑的过渡动画,提升用户体验。 教程中还给出了本地开发环境的搭建指南,建议用户使用'Yarn'来管理项目依赖。Yarn是一种包管理工具,可以快速地安装项目所需的各种模块和库,优化依赖安装过程,保证开发环境的一致性。本地开发的命令为'yarn install'来安装依赖包,以及'yarn dev'来启动开发服务器,这使得开发者可以在本地进行实时的代码更新和预览。 资源库还通过Vercel平台演示了如何部署Next.js应用程序。Vercel是一个支持Next.js的云平台,可以将Next.js项目部署到云端,实现零配置部署。Vercel与Next.js天然集成,能自动处理路由和服务器端渲染,简化了部署过程,使其变得快速和高效。 在标签方面,资源库使用了'tutorial', 'nextjs', 'next', 'tutorial-demos', 'vercel', 'JavaScript'等标签。这些标签准确地揭示了资源库的内容,涵盖了教程演示、Next.js框架、演示示例、云平台部署和JavaScript编程语言等方面的知识点。 最后,资源库文件夹的名称为'my-rick-and-morty-wiki-master',暗示了这是一个主版本库,可能包含了多个分支或版本的开发进度,便于用户跟踪和理解项目发展过程。"